3M6G
Crystal structure of actin in complex with lobophorolide
Summary for 3M6G
Entry DOI | 10.2210/pdb3m6g/pdb |
Related | 1QZ5 1YXQ 2ASM 2ASO 2ASP 2VYP |
Descriptor | Actin, alpha skeletal muscle, MAGNESIUM ION, ADENOSINE-5'-TRIPHOSPHATE, ... (6 entities in total) |
Functional Keywords | actin, macrolide, lobophorolide, actin dimer, marine toxin, atp-binding, cytoskeleton, muscle protein, nucleotide-binding, structural protein |
Biological source | Oryctolagus cuniculus (rabbit) |
Cellular location | Cytoplasm, cytoskeleton: P68135 |
Total number of polymer chains | 2 |
Total formula weight | 85409.12 |
Authors | Allingham, J.S. (deposition date: 2010-03-15, release date: 2010-09-08, Last modification date: 2024-03-13) |
Primary citation | Blain, J.C.,Mok, Y.F.,Kubanek, J.,Allingham, J.S. Two molecules of lobophorolide cooperate to stabilize an actin dimer using both their "ring" and "tail" region. Chem.Biol., 17:802-807, 2010 Cited by PubMed: 20797609DOI: 10.1016/j.chembiol.2010.06.010 PDB entries with the same primary citation |
Experimental method | X-RAY DIFFRACTION (2 Å) |
